Bad Sisters: An Evening with Rebecca Gatward

Rebecca Gatward is a Drama director known for working across different media and genre. She has been working as a television director since 2008 and as a Theatre Director since 1995. She has worked with many of the UK’s leading actors on stage including work for the Royal Shakespeare Company and Shakespeare’s Globe and and has brought her individual style to many of our favourite TV shows as well as originating new ones. She recently directed the final four episodes of the acclaimed Apple show Bad Sisters, has helmed the second season of Alex Rider for Amazon, contributed two episodes to the critically acclaimed Dublin Murders for BBC and Starz and kicked off the first original Drama for UK TV’s Alibi channel: Traces which was commissioned for a second season. Other work includes Lionsgate’s The Spanish Princess, Shetland, Cold Feet and Grantchester for ITV Studios. The final two episodes of a brand new show Maternal which Rebecca has just completed work on will TX in mid January on ITV in the UK.
